用毛细管电泳测定发酵液中柠檬酸的含量
Determination of Citric Acid in Fermentation Liquor by Capillary Electrophoresis
【摘要】 本文研究了毛细管电泳在检测柠檬酸发酵液中的应用 ,比较了经炭吸附处理与不经炭吸附处理两种处理方法对毛细管电泳测定发酵液中柠檬酸含量实验的影响。结果表明 ,发酵液中色素、糖等杂质对柠檬酸的电泳测定无干扰 ;炭粉吸附色素、糖等杂质的同时也吸附了部分柠檬酸 ,使测定结果降低 ;柠檬酸发酵液可以只经过抽滤即可用毛细管电泳进行测定 ,实验操作简便迅速 ,结果可靠。为工业发酵液的检测提供了一种新的可行的方法。
【Abstract】 In this paper,the application of capillary electrophoresis in determination of citric acid in fermentation liquor and the effect of carbon powder absorbing to the results were studied.It was found that the impurity in fermentation liquor,such as coloring matter and sugar didn’t affect the determination results and carbon powedr could weakly absorb citric acid together with coloring matter and sugar,which made the result lower.So citric acid in fermentation liquor can be directly determined by capillary electrophoresis only after the fermentation liquor was filtered.The method is simple,quick and reliable.It provided a new and reliable method for the fermentation liquor determination.
